技术博客
国产万卡系统的崛起:挑战与机遇并存

国产万卡系统的崛起:挑战与机遇并存

作者: 万维易源
2024-12-16
万卡系统科技发展GPU算力数据预处理
### 摘要 国产万卡系统的发展引起了广泛关注。中国工程院院士郑纬民强调,该系统对国家科技发展具有重要意义,但也面临诸多挑战。实现异地卡联合训练存在较大难度,大模型的训练和推理不仅依赖于GPU算力,还涉及训练数据存储和数据预处理等系统层面的工作。据报道,GPT-4模型的训练需要1万块A100 GPU,耗时11个月,其中约5个月用于数据预处理。 ### 关键词 万卡系统, 科技发展, GPU算力, 数据预处理, 联合训练 ## 一、国产万卡系统概述 ### 1.1 国产万卡系统的发展背景 国产万卡系统的发展背景可以追溯到近年来中国在人工智能领域的迅速崛起。随着大数据和机器学习技术的不断进步,高性能计算平台的需求日益增加。万卡系统作为一种集成了大量GPU资源的计算平台,旨在为大规模模型的训练和推理提供强大的支持。这一系统的出现,不仅标志着中国在硬件基础设施建设上的重大突破,也为国内科研机构和企业提供了更为高效和灵活的计算资源。 然而,万卡系统的发展并非一帆风顺。中国工程院院士郑纬民指出,实现异地卡联合训练是当前面临的一大难题。由于不同地点的计算资源需要协同工作,这不仅要求高度的网络通信能力,还需要解决数据同步和负载均衡等问题。此外,大模型的训练和推理过程不仅依赖于GPU算力,还涉及到许多系统层面的工作,如训练数据存储、数据预处理等。这些复杂的技术挑战使得万卡系统的实际应用面临诸多困难。 ### 1.2 国家科技发展的重要支柱 国产万卡系统的发展对于国家科技发展具有重要意义。首先,它是中国在高科技领域自主创新能力的体现。在全球科技竞争日益激烈的背景下,拥有自主可控的高性能计算平台,能够有效减少对外部技术的依赖,增强国家的科技安全。其次,万卡系统为国内科研机构和企业提供了一种高效、灵活的计算资源,有助于推动人工智能、大数据等前沿技术的研究和应用。 然而,万卡系统的发展也面临着诸多挑战。例如,GPT-4模型的训练需要1万块A100 GPU,耗时11个月,其中约5个月的时间用于数据预处理。这不仅反映了大模型训练的高成本和长时间需求,也突显了数据预处理在模型训练中的重要性。为了克服这些挑战,需要在硬件优化、算法改进和数据管理等方面进行持续创新。 总之,国产万卡系统的发展不仅是中国科技实力的象征,也是推动国家科技进步的重要支柱。尽管面临诸多挑战,但通过不断的技术创新和合作,相信这一系统将在未来发挥更大的作用,助力中国在国际科技舞台上取得更加辉煌的成就。 ## 二、技术挑战与解决方案 ### 2.1 万卡系统技术难点分析 国产万卡系统的发展虽然取得了显著进展,但在技术层面上仍面临诸多难点。首先,大模型的训练和推理过程对GPU算力的需求极高。根据报道,GPT-4模型的训练需要1万块A100 GPU,耗时11个月,这不仅反映了硬件资源的巨大消耗,也突显了计算效率的重要性。如何在有限的资源下提高计算效率,是当前亟待解决的问题之一。 其次,数据预处理在大模型训练中占据着至关重要的地位。据报道,GPT-4模型的训练过程中,约5个月的时间用于数据预处理。这包括数据清洗、标注、转换等多个步骤,每一步都需要精确的操作和高效的算法支持。数据预处理的质量直接影响到模型的训练效果,因此,优化数据预处理流程是提高整体训练效率的关键。 此外,万卡系统在实际应用中还需要解决数据存储和传输的问题。大规模模型的训练数据量庞大,如何高效地存储和管理这些数据,确保数据的安全性和完整性,是系统设计中不可忽视的一环。同时,数据传输的速度和稳定性也直接影响到训练的效率和质量。 ### 2.2 异地卡联合训练的挑战 实现异地卡联合训练是万卡系统面临的另一大挑战。由于不同地点的计算资源需要协同工作,这不仅要求高度的网络通信能力,还需要解决数据同步和负载均衡等问题。首先,网络通信的延迟和带宽限制是影响联合训练效率的主要因素。在分布式计算环境中,数据传输的延迟会显著增加训练时间,降低整体性能。 其次,数据同步问题也是异地卡联合训练中的一个难点。在多节点协同训练过程中,各个节点之间的数据需要保持一致,任何一处的数据不一致都可能导致训练结果的偏差。因此,如何设计高效的同步机制,确保数据的一致性,是实现异地卡联合训练的关键。 最后,负载均衡也是一个不容忽视的问题。在多节点协同训练中,不同节点的计算能力和资源分配可能存在差异,如何合理分配任务,确保每个节点都能充分发挥其计算能力,是提高整体训练效率的重要手段。 ### 2.3 系统层面的工作与优化 为了克服上述技术难点,需要在系统层面进行多方面的优化。首先,硬件优化是提高计算效率的基础。通过采用更高性能的GPU和更先进的计算架构,可以显著提升系统的计算能力。同时,优化硬件的能耗和散热性能,也是提高系统稳定性和可靠性的关键。 其次,算法改进是提高训练效率的重要途径。通过引入更高效的训练算法和优化策略,可以减少训练时间和资源消耗。例如,使用混合精度训练、梯度累积等技术,可以在保证训练效果的同时,大幅提高训练速度。 此外,数据管理也是系统优化的重要环节。通过建立高效的数据存储和管理系统,可以确保数据的安全性和完整性。同时,优化数据预处理流程,减少数据传输的延迟,也是提高整体训练效率的有效手段。 总之,国产万卡系统的发展不仅需要在硬件和算法上进行持续创新,还需要在数据管理和系统优化方面不断努力。通过多方面的综合优化,相信万卡系统将在未来的科技发展中发挥更大的作用,助力中国在国际科技舞台上取得更加辉煌的成就。 ## 三、系统运行的关键因素 ### 3.1 GPU算力的需求与供给 在国产万卡系统的发展过程中,GPU算力的需求与供给成为了关键因素之一。根据报道,GPT-4模型的训练需要1万块A100 GPU,耗时11个月。这一数据不仅反映了大模型训练对硬件资源的巨大需求,也突显了算力供给的重要性。当前,中国的高性能计算平台虽然取得了显著进展,但在高端GPU的供应上仍然面临一定的挑战。 一方面,高端GPU的制造技术和生产能力主要集中在少数几家国际厂商手中,如英伟达和AMD。这些厂商的产能和技术水平直接影响到全球范围内的GPU供应。另一方面,随着人工智能和大数据技术的快速发展,对GPU算力的需求呈指数级增长。这种供需矛盾不仅增加了硬件采购的成本,也限制了大规模模型训练的普及和应用。 为了应对这一挑战,国产万卡系统需要在硬件供应链上进行战略布局。一方面,加强与国际厂商的合作,确保高端GPU的稳定供应;另一方面,加大对国产GPU的研发投入,提升自主生产能力。通过这两方面的努力,可以逐步缓解GPU算力供需矛盾,为国产万卡系统的可持续发展提供坚实保障。 ### 3.2 数据预处理的重要性 数据预处理在大模型训练中占据了至关重要的地位。据报道,GPT-4模型的训练过程中,约5个月的时间用于数据预处理。这包括数据清洗、标注、转换等多个步骤,每一步都需要精确的操作和高效的算法支持。数据预处理的质量直接影响到模型的训练效果,因此,优化数据预处理流程是提高整体训练效率的关键。 首先,数据清洗是数据预处理的第一步。通过去除噪声、填补缺失值、纠正错误数据等操作,可以确保输入数据的质量。高质量的数据可以提高模型的训练效果,减少训练时间。其次,数据标注是另一个重要的环节。对于监督学习模型,高质量的标注数据是训练准确模型的基础。通过自动化标注工具和人工审核相结合的方式,可以提高标注的效率和准确性。 此外,数据转换也是数据预处理的重要步骤。通过将原始数据转换为适合模型输入的格式,可以提高模型的训练效率。例如,将文本数据转换为向量表示,将图像数据进行归一化处理等。这些转换操作不仅简化了模型的输入,也有助于提高模型的泛化能力。 总之,数据预处理是大模型训练中不可或缺的一环。通过优化数据预处理流程,可以显著提高模型的训练效果和整体训练效率,为国产万卡系统的应用提供有力支持。 ### 3.3 训练时间与成本分析 大模型的训练不仅需要大量的GPU算力,还伴随着高昂的时间和成本。根据报道,GPT-4模型的训练需要1万块A100 GPU,耗时11个月,其中约5个月的时间用于数据预处理。这一数据反映了大模型训练的高成本和长时间需求,也突显了优化训练过程的重要性。 首先,从时间角度来看,11个月的训练时间是一个相当长的周期。在这段时间内,不仅需要持续的硬件支持,还需要稳定的电力供应和维护人员的支持。长时间的训练过程不仅增加了硬件的磨损,也提高了维护成本。因此,通过优化训练算法和硬件配置,缩短训练时间是降低成本的关键。 其次,从成本角度来看,1万块A100 GPU的采购成本和运行成本都非常高。A100 GPU作为高端计算芯片,单价昂贵,且需要大量的电力支持。此外,数据预处理过程中的人工标注和数据清洗也需要投入大量的人力和物力。因此,通过引入更高效的训练算法和优化数据预处理流程,可以显著降低训练成本。 最后,为了进一步优化训练时间和成本,可以考虑采用分布式训练和混合精度训练等技术。分布式训练通过将任务分配到多个计算节点上,可以显著提高训练速度。混合精度训练则通过在训练过程中使用较低精度的数据类型,减少计算量,提高训练效率。这些技术的应用,不仅可以缩短训练时间,还可以降低硬件和电力成本,为国产万卡系统的广泛应用提供有力支持。 总之,优化训练时间和成本是国产万卡系统发展的关键。通过引入高效的训练算法和优化数据预处理流程,可以显著提高训练效率,降低整体成本,为国产万卡系统的可持续发展奠定坚实基础。 ## 四、产业应用与前景展望 ### 4.1 万卡系统的市场前景 国产万卡系统的发展不仅在国内引起了广泛关注,也在国际市场上展现出巨大的潜力。随着人工智能和大数据技术的迅猛发展,高性能计算平台的需求日益增加。万卡系统作为一种集成了大量GPU资源的计算平台,不仅能够满足大规模模型的训练和推理需求,还为科研机构和企业提供了高效、灵活的计算资源。 据市场研究机构预测,未来几年内,全球高性能计算市场的年复合增长率将达到15%以上。在中国,随着政府对科技创新的大力支持,以及各行各业对人工智能技术的广泛应用,万卡系统的市场需求将持续增长。特别是在智能制造、智慧城市、医疗健康等领域,万卡系统将发挥重要作用,推动相关产业的数字化转型和智能化升级。 此外,万卡系统的市场前景还体现在其对中小企业和初创企业的支持上。传统的高性能计算平台往往价格昂贵,中小企业难以承受。而万卡系统通过提供按需使用的计算资源,降低了企业的入门门槛,使更多的企业能够享受到高性能计算带来的便利。这不仅促进了技术创新,也为经济发展注入了新的活力。 ### 4.2 与国外系统的竞争力对比 在国际市场上,国产万卡系统与国外的高性能计算平台相比,既有优势也有挑战。首先,从技术角度看,万卡系统在硬件性能和软件优化方面已经达到了国际先进水平。例如,GPT-4模型的训练需要1万块A100 GPU,耗时11个月,其中约5个月的时间用于数据预处理。这表明万卡系统在处理大规模模型训练任务时,具备强大的计算能力和高效的系统支持。 然而,与国际领先系统相比,万卡系统在某些方面仍存在差距。例如,在高端GPU的制造技术和生产能力上,国际厂商如英伟达和AMD依然占据主导地位。这些厂商不仅拥有先进的制造工艺,还在全球范围内建立了完善的供应链体系,确保了高端GPU的稳定供应。相比之下,国产GPU的自主研发和生产能力仍有待提升。 此外,国际领先的高性能计算平台在生态系统建设方面也具有明显优势。例如,英伟达不仅提供高性能的硬件产品,还推出了丰富的软件开发工具和平台,形成了完整的生态系统。这使得用户在使用这些平台时,能够获得全方位的技术支持和服务。相比之下,国产万卡系统在软件生态建设方面还有很大的提升空间。 尽管如此,国产万卡系统凭借其自主可控的优势,依然在市场上具有较强的竞争力。特别是在国家安全和科技自主可控的战略背景下,国产万卡系统能够有效减少对外部技术的依赖,增强国家的科技安全。随着技术的不断进步和生态系统的不断完善,国产万卡系统有望在未来与国际领先系统展开更加激烈的竞争。 ### 4.3 行业应用案例分析 国产万卡系统在多个行业中的应用案例,充分展示了其强大的计算能力和广泛的应用前景。以下是一些典型的应用案例: #### 智能制造 在智能制造领域,万卡系统被广泛应用于工业机器人、智能生产线和质量检测等环节。例如,某大型汽车制造企业利用万卡系统进行工业机器人的路径规划和运动控制,显著提高了生产效率和产品质量。通过实时数据分析和优化,万卡系统帮助企业在生产过程中实现了精细化管理和智能化决策。 #### 智慧城市 在智慧城市建设中,万卡系统在交通管理、公共安全和环境监测等方面发挥了重要作用。例如,某城市的交通管理部门利用万卡系统进行交通流量分析和拥堵预测,通过实时数据处理和智能调度,有效缓解了交通压力。此外,万卡系统还被用于公共安全监控,通过视频分析和行为识别技术,及时发现并处理安全隐患,保障城市的安全稳定。 #### 医疗健康 在医疗健康领域,万卡系统在医学影像分析、疾病诊断和个性化治疗等方面展现了巨大的潜力。例如,某医院利用万卡系统进行医学影像的自动分析和诊断,通过深度学习技术,提高了诊断的准确率和效率。此外,万卡系统还被用于基因测序和药物研发,通过大规模数据处理和模拟计算,加速了新药的开发进程。 #### 金融科技 在金融科技领域,万卡系统在风险管理、信用评估和智能投顾等方面发挥了重要作用。例如,某金融机构利用万卡系统进行大数据分析和风险建模,通过实时监控和预警,有效防范了金融风险。此外,万卡系统还被用于智能投顾,通过个性化推荐和投资组合优化,帮助客户实现财富增值。 这些应用案例不仅展示了万卡系统的强大功能,也为各行业的创新发展提供了有力支持。随着技术的不断进步和应用场景的不断拓展,国产万卡系统必将在更多领域发挥更大的作用,助力中国在国际科技舞台上取得更加辉煌的成就。 ## 五、总结 国产万卡系统的发展不仅标志着中国在高性能计算领域的重大突破,也对国家科技发展具有深远的意义。郑纬民院士指出,实现异地卡联合训练和大模型的高效训练是当前面临的主要挑战。例如,GPT-4模型的训练需要1万块A100 GPU,耗时11个月,其中约5个月的时间用于数据预处理。这不仅反映了硬件资源的巨大需求,也突显了数据预处理在模型训练中的重要性。 为了克服这些挑战,需要在硬件优化、算法改进和数据管理等方面进行持续创新。通过采用更高性能的GPU、优化硬件的能耗和散热性能,以及引入更高效的训练算法和数据预处理流程,可以显著提高系统的计算效率和整体训练效果。 国产万卡系统不仅在国内市场展现出巨大的潜力,也在国际市场上具备较强的竞争力。特别是在智能制造、智慧城市、医疗健康和金融科技等领域,万卡系统已经成功应用于多个实际场景,为各行业的创新发展提供了有力支持。随着技术的不断进步和应用场景的不断拓展,国产万卡系统必将在未来发挥更大的作用,助力中国在国际科技舞台上取得更加辉煌的成就。
加载文章中...